This astonishing admission was buried deep in a story, which was itself
submerged by mounds of gray newsprint and glossy underwear ads in last
Sunday's Los Angeles Times. There -- in an article by military analyst
William Arkin detailing the vast expansion of the secret armies being
massed by the former Nixon bureaucrat now lording it over the Pentagon --
came the revelation of Rumsfeld's plan to create "a super-Intelligence
Support Activity" that will "bring together CIA and military covert action,
information warfare, intelligence and cover and deception."
According to a classified document prepared for Rumsfeld by his Defense
Science Board, the new organization -- the "Proactive, Preemptive
Operations Group (P2OG)" -- will carry out secret missions designed to
"stimulate reactions" among terrorist groups, provoking them into
committing violent acts which would then expose them to "counterattack" by
U.S. forces.
